package org.alfresco.rm.rest.api.impl;
import static org.alfresco.model.ContentModel.TYPE_CONTENT;
import static org.alfresco.module.org_alfresco_module_rm.model.RecordsManagementModel.TYPE_RECORD_FOLDER;
import static org.alfresco.module.org_alfresco_module_rm.model.RecordsManagementModel.TYPE_UNFILED_RECORD_CONTAINER;
import static org.mockito.Mockito.mock;
import static org.mockito.Mockito.verify;
import static org.mockito.Mockito.when;
import java.security.InvalidParameterException;
import org.alfresco.module.org_alfresco_module_rm.fileplan.FilePlanService;
import org.alfresco.module.org_alfresco_module_rm.record.RecordService;
import org.alfresco.module.org_alfresco_module_rm.test.util.AlfMock;
import org.alfresco.module.org_alfresco_module_rm.test.util.MockAuthenticationUtilHelper;
import org.alfresco.module.org_alfresco_module_rm.util.AuthenticationUtil;
import org.alfresco.rest.framework.resource.parameters.Parameters;
import org.alfresco.rm.rest.api.RMNodes;
import org.alfresco.rm.rest.api.Records;
import org.alfresco.rm.rest.api.model.TargetContainer;
import org.alfresco.service.cmr.dictionary.DictionaryService;
import org.alfresco.service.cmr.model.FileFolderService;
import org.alfresco.service.cmr.repository.ChildAssociationRef;
import org.alfresco.service.cmr.repository.NodeRef;
import org.alfresco.service.cmr.repository.NodeService;
import org.junit.Before;
import org.junit.Test;
import org.mockito.InjectMocks;
import org.mockito.Mock;
import org.mockito.Mockito;
import org.mockito.MockitoAnnotations;
/**
* Unit tests for RecordsImpl
*
* @author Ana Bozianu
* @since 2.6
*/
public class RecordsImplUnitTest
{
@Mock
private RecordService mockedRecordService;
@Mock
protected FilePlanService mockedFilePlanService;
@Mock
protected NodeService mockedNodeService;
@Mock
protected FileFolderService mockedFileFolderService;
@Mock
protected DictionaryService mockedDictionaryService;
@Mock
protected AuthenticationUtil mockedAuthenticationUtil;
@Mock
protected RMNodes mockedNodes;
@InjectMocks
private RecordsImpl recordsImpl;
@Before
public void before()
{
MockitoAnnotations.initMocks(this);
// setup mocked authentication util
MockAuthenticationUtilHelper.setup(mockedAuthenticationUtil);
}
/**
* Given a file and an existing fileplan
* When declaring a file as record
* Then a record is created under the existing fileplan from the provided file
*/
@Test
public void testDeclareFileAsRecord()
{
/*
* Given a file and an existing fileplan
*/
NodeRef mockedFile = AlfMock.generateNodeRef(mockedNodeService);
when(mockedNodes.validateNode(mockedFile.getId())).thenReturn(mockedFile);
NodeRef fileplan = AlfMock.generateNodeRef(mockedNodeService);
when(mockedFilePlanService.getFilePlanBySiteId(FilePlanService.DEFAULT_RM_SITE_ID)).thenReturn(fileplan);
/*
* When declare the file as record
*/
Parameters params = Mockito.mock(Parameters.class);
when(params.getParameter(Records.PARAM_HIDE_RECORD)).thenReturn("true");
recordsImpl.declareFileAsRecord(mockedFile.getId(), params);
/*
* Then a record is created under the existing fileplan from the provided file
*/
verify(mockedRecordService).createRecord(fileplan, mockedFile, false);
verify(mockedNodes).getFolderOrDocument(mockedFile.getId(), params);
}
/**
* Given a record
* When trying to filing a record providing a blank destination path
* Then an InvalidParameterException is thrown
*/
@Test(expected=InvalidParameterException.class)
public void testFileRecord_BlankDestinationPath()
{
/*
* Given a record
*/
NodeRef mockedRecord = AlfMock.generateNodeRef(mockedNodeService);
when(mockedNodes.validateNode(mockedRecord.getId())).thenReturn(mockedRecord);
/*
* When trying to filing a record providing a blank destination path
*/
Parameters params = Mockito.mock(Parameters.class);
TargetContainer target = new TargetContainer();
recordsImpl.fileOrLinkRecord(mockedRecord.getId(), target, params);
}
/**
* Given an unfiled record and an existing record folder
* When trying to file the record in the record folder
* Then the record is moved under the destination folder
*/
@Test
public void testFileRecord_DestinationById() throws Exception
{
/*
* Given an unfiled record and an existing record folder
*/
// mock the record to file
NodeRef mockedRecord = AlfMock.generateNodeRef(mockedNodeService);
when(mockedNodes.validateNode(mockedRecord.getId())).thenReturn(mockedRecord);
// mock the current primary parent
NodeRef mockedPrimaryParent = AlfMock.generateNodeRef(mockedNodeService);
ChildAssociationRef mockedChildAssoc = mock(ChildAssociationRef.class);
when(mockedChildAssoc.getParentRef()).thenReturn(mockedPrimaryParent);
when(mockedNodeService.getPrimaryParent(mockedRecord)).thenReturn(mockedChildAssoc);
when(mockedNodeService.getType(mockedPrimaryParent)).thenReturn(TYPE_UNFILED_RECORD_CONTAINER);
when(mockedDictionaryService.isSubClass(TYPE_UNFILED_RECORD_CONTAINER, TYPE_RECORD_FOLDER)).thenReturn(false);
// mock the target record folder to file the record into
NodeRef mockedTargetRecordFolder = AlfMock.generateNodeRef(mockedNodeService);
when(mockedNodes.getOrCreatePath(mockedTargetRecordFolder.getId(), null, TYPE_CONTENT)).thenReturn(mockedTargetRecordFolder);
when(mockedNodeService.getType(mockedTargetRecordFolder)).thenReturn(TYPE_RECORD_FOLDER);
when(mockedDictionaryService.isSubClass(TYPE_RECORD_FOLDER, TYPE_RECORD_FOLDER)).thenReturn(true);
/*
* When trying to file the record in the record folder
*/
TargetContainer destination = new TargetContainer();
destination.setTargetParentId(mockedTargetRecordFolder.getId());
Parameters params = Mockito.mock(Parameters.class);
recordsImpl.fileOrLinkRecord(mockedRecord.getId(), destination, params);
/*
* Then the record is moved under the destination folder
*/
verify(mockedNodes).getOrCreatePath(mockedTargetRecordFolder.getId(), null, TYPE_CONTENT);
verify(mockedFileFolderService).moveFrom(mockedRecord, mockedPrimaryParent, mockedTargetRecordFolder, null);
}
/**
* Given an unfiled record
* and an existing record folder with relative path category/recordFolder from fileplan
* When trying to file the record using a relative path and no target id
* Then the record is moved under the destination folder relative to the fileplan
*/
@Test
public void testFileRecord_DestinationRelativeToFileplan() throws Exception
{
/*
* Given an unfiled record and an existing record folder
*/
// mock the record to file
NodeRef mockedRecord = AlfMock.generateNodeRef(mockedNodeService);
when(mockedNodes.validateNode(mockedRecord.getId())).thenReturn(mockedRecord);
// mock the current primary parent
NodeRef mockedPrimaryParent = AlfMock.generateNodeRef(mockedNodeService);
ChildAssociationRef mockedChildAssoc = mock(ChildAssociationRef.class);
when(mockedChildAssoc.getParentRef()).thenReturn(mockedPrimaryParent);
when(mockedNodeService.getPrimaryParent(mockedRecord)).thenReturn(mockedChildAssoc);
when(mockedNodeService.getType(mockedPrimaryParent)).thenReturn(TYPE_UNFILED_RECORD_CONTAINER);
when(mockedDictionaryService.isSubClass(TYPE_UNFILED_RECORD_CONTAINER, TYPE_RECORD_FOLDER)).thenReturn(false);
// mock the fileplan
NodeRef fileplan = AlfMock.generateNodeRef(mockedNodeService);
when(mockedFilePlanService.getFilePlanBySiteId(FilePlanService.DEFAULT_RM_SITE_ID)).thenReturn(fileplan);
// mock the target record folder to file the record into
String relativePath = "category/recordFolder";
NodeRef mockedTargetRecordFolder = AlfMock.generateNodeRef(mockedNodeService);
when(mockedNodes.getOrCreatePath(fileplan.getId(), relativePath, TYPE_CONTENT)).thenReturn(mockedTargetRecordFolder);
when(mockedNodeService.getType(mockedTargetRecordFolder)).thenReturn(TYPE_RECORD_FOLDER);
when(mockedDictionaryService.isSubClass(TYPE_RECORD_FOLDER, TYPE_RECORD_FOLDER)).thenReturn(true);
/*
* When trying to file the record using a relative path and no target id
*/
TargetContainer destination = new TargetContainer();
destination.setRelativePath(relativePath);
Parameters params = Mockito.mock(Parameters.class);
recordsImpl.fileOrLinkRecord(mockedRecord.getId(), destination, params);
/*
* Then the record is moved under the destination folder relative to the fileplan
*/
verify(mockedNodes).getOrCreatePath(fileplan.getId(), relativePath, TYPE_CONTENT);
verify(mockedFileFolderService).moveFrom(mockedRecord, mockedPrimaryParent, mockedTargetRecordFolder, null);
}
/**
* Given an unfiled record
* and an existing record folder with relative path category/recordFolder from a given category
* When trying to file the record describing the target folder with the category id and the relative path
* Then the record is moved under the correct destination folder
*/
@Test
public void testFileRecord_DestinationRelativeToProvidedId() throws Exception
{
/*
* Given an unfiled record and an existing record folder with relative path category/recordFolder from a given category
*/
// mock the record to file
NodeRef mockedRecord = AlfMock.generateNodeRef(mockedNodeService);
when(mockedNodes.validateNode(mockedRecord.getId())).thenReturn(mockedRecord);
// mock the current primary parent
NodeRef mockedPrimaryParent = AlfMock.generateNodeRef(mockedNodeService);
ChildAssociationRef mockedChildAssoc = mock(ChildAssociationRef.class);
when(mockedChildAssoc.getParentRef()).thenReturn(mockedPrimaryParent);
when(mockedNodeService.getPrimaryParent(mockedRecord)).thenReturn(mockedChildAssoc);
when(mockedNodeService.getType(mockedPrimaryParent)).thenReturn(TYPE_UNFILED_RECORD_CONTAINER);
when(mockedDictionaryService.isSubClass(TYPE_UNFILED_RECORD_CONTAINER, TYPE_RECORD_FOLDER)).thenReturn(false);
// mock the target category
NodeRef mockedTargetCategory = AlfMock.generateNodeRef(mockedNodeService);
// mock the target record folder to file the record into
String relativePath = "category/recordFolder";
NodeRef mockedTargetRecordFolder = AlfMock.generateNodeRef(mockedNodeService);
when(mockedNodes.getOrCreatePath(mockedTargetCategory.getId(), relativePath, TYPE_CONTENT)).thenReturn(mockedTargetRecordFolder);
when(mockedNodeService.getType(mockedTargetRecordFolder)).thenReturn(TYPE_RECORD_FOLDER);
when(mockedDictionaryService.isSubClass(TYPE_RECORD_FOLDER, TYPE_RECORD_FOLDER)).thenReturn(true);
/*
* When trying to file the record describing the target folder with the category id and the relative path
*/
TargetContainer destination = new TargetContainer();
destination.setTargetParentId(mockedTargetCategory.getId());
destination.setRelativePath(relativePath);
Parameters params = Mockito.mock(Parameters.class);
recordsImpl.fileOrLinkRecord(mockedRecord.getId(), destination, params);
/*
* Then the record is moved under the correct destination folder
*/
verify(mockedNodes).getOrCreatePath(mockedTargetCategory.getId(), relativePath, TYPE_CONTENT);
verify(mockedFileFolderService).moveFrom(mockedRecord, mockedPrimaryParent, mockedTargetRecordFolder, null);
}
/**
* Given an filed record and an existing record folder
* When trying to link the record to the record folder
* Then the record is linked to the destination folder
*/
@Test
public void testLinkRecord()
{
/*
* Given an filed record and an existing record folder
*/
// mock the record to link
NodeRef mockedRecord = AlfMock.generateNodeRef(mockedNodeService);
when(mockedNodes.validateNode(mockedRecord.getId())).thenReturn(mockedRecord);
// mock the current primary parent
NodeRef mockedPrimaryParent = AlfMock.generateNodeRef(mockedNodeService);
ChildAssociationRef mockedChildAssoc = mock(ChildAssociationRef.class);
when(mockedChildAssoc.getParentRef()).thenReturn(mockedPrimaryParent);
when(mockedNodeService.getPrimaryParent(mockedRecord)).thenReturn(mockedChildAssoc);
when(mockedNodeService.getType(mockedPrimaryParent)).thenReturn(TYPE_RECORD_FOLDER);
when(mockedDictionaryService.isSubClass(TYPE_RECORD_FOLDER, TYPE_RECORD_FOLDER)).thenReturn(true);
// mock the target record folder to file the record into
NodeRef mockedTargetRecordFolder = AlfMock.generateNodeRef(mockedNodeService);
when(mockedNodes.getOrCreatePath(mockedTargetRecordFolder.getId(), null, TYPE_CONTENT)).thenReturn(mockedTargetRecordFolder);
when(mockedNodeService.getType(mockedTargetRecordFolder)).thenReturn(TYPE_RECORD_FOLDER);
/*
* When trying to link the record to the record folder
*/
TargetContainer destination = new TargetContainer();
destination.setTargetParentId(mockedTargetRecordFolder.getId());
Parameters params = Mockito.mock(Parameters.class);
recordsImpl.fileOrLinkRecord(mockedRecord.getId(), destination, params);
/*
* Then the record is linked to the destination folder
*/
verify(mockedNodes).getOrCreatePath(mockedTargetRecordFolder.getId(), null, TYPE_CONTENT);
verify(mockedRecordService).link(mockedRecord, mockedTargetRecordFolder);
}
}
